Job Title
Staff Firmware/Middleware Engineer
Role Summary
Define firmware architecture, control interfaces, telemetry, and diagnostics for next-generation digital power management products used in AI, datacenter, and high-performance computing systems. Act as an architecture lead working across embedded firmware, control systems, semiconductor hardware, validation, and system architecture teams.
This role focuses on creating scalable firmware frameworks, specifying firmware-facing contracts, and producing prototypes or reference implementations to validate architectural choices.
Experience Level
Senior β typically requires 8+ years of experience in embedded firmware, embedded systems, digital power, SoC firmware, control-oriented firmware, or related semiconductor product development.
Responsibilities
Primary responsibilities include architecture definition, cross-team collaboration, and prototype delivery to reduce implementation risk.
- Define firmware architecture requirements for digital multiphase power controllers and related power products.
- Design system-facing firmware interfaces for telemetry, monitoring, diagnostics, tuning, characterization, and control-loop support.
- Translate system architecture needs into firmware contracts, data structures, APIs, timing expectations, and execution flows.
- Collaborate with systems, firmware, digital and analog design, verification, validation, applications, and software/tool teams.
- Support embedded characterization methods such as signal injection, frequency-response measurement, fixed-point signal processing, and runtime monitoring.
- Create reference implementations or early prototypes to validate feasibility and reduce architectural risk.
- Document firmware architecture specifications, interface behavior, operating ranges, limits, timing requirements, and validation expectations.
- Establish reusable firmware patterns across product families while leaving production firmware delivery to implementation teams.
